Fans will have to splash a hefty amount if they want to watch Jake Paul take on pro boxer Hasim Rahman Jr. at Madison Square Garden on Saturday, August 6.
The YouTuber-turned-prizefighter will try and extend his unbeaten run to 6-0 when he comes up against the son of two-time world heavyweight champion Hasim Rahman on SHOWTIME pay-per-view.
With wins against Nate Robinson, Ben Askren and Tyron Woodley under his belt, Paul was supposed to take on Tommy Fury but the Brit was 'denied entry to the United States' and the bout was postponed.
Loading…
As well as Paul vs Rahman Jr, the card will feature Amanda Serrano, who will defend her Unified Featherweight World Title against Argentine Brenda “La Pumita” Carabajal in what promises to be an entertaining match-up.
Brandun Lee will also come up against Will Madera in a 10 round super-lightweight clash.
So how much will the event cost for fans?
You can order the PPV on Showtime's website for $59.99 – a price that has sparked plenty of reaction from social media in recent hours.

In fact, fellow YouTuber KSI – who will fight American personality Alex Wassabi at the O2 on August 27 – slammed the PPV price in a series of Twitter posts on Monday night.
Paul even decided to get involved in the conversation with several replies, with one suggesting KSI shouldn't even be charging more than $10 for his upcoming clash against Wassabi.

Last year, KSI's manager Liam Chivers said the British YouTuber wants to fight Jake Paul in the future.
"It's not easy [to make a fight happen], especially not with JJ [KSI]," Chilvers told the Happy Hour Podcast. "Although if he said 'I want to fight someone', I'm sure we'd make it happen. But it has to be right for him.
"And people say 'will he fight Jake Paul?' - he absolutely wants to fight Jake Paul - but not until he is ready. He's several fights behind Jake, he's not stupid.
"Like with Logan, best team, best location, best team house, lovely place in Vegas, everything has to be perfect to give him the best possible chance without any distraction.
"That means he has to prepare again for Jake Paul and if that takes a bit longer, it takes a bit longer."
